This work presents the diagnosis of glaucoma in the early stage using deep learning models. Glaucoma is an irreversible disease that can cause blindness. Manual diagnosis depends on human skills, and it isn’t easy to diagnose early. Glaucoma classification using deep learning is a challenging task. The concept of feature extraction using deep learning models has been utilized in the current study. An ensemble residual network, squeeze and excitation block, and Binary Long Short-Term Memory (BiLSTM) have been implemented for sequential feature extraction for faster and more accurate disease classification. A residual network is used for global feature extraction. The accuracy rate of the validation set was 92.3% for our model. The findings suggest that a cost-effective screening tool for early and cost-effective identification of glaucoma could be developed utilizing deep learning algorithms.
